New WFH demands from multifamily residents who need reliable connectivity have made smart building certifications a hot topic. Taylor Johnson client Optima, Inc. is among those forward-thinking developers leading the way in this area, as exemplified by projects like Optima Lakeview in Chicago’s Lakeview neighborhood. The seven-story, 198-unit luxury apartment community at 3460 N. Broadway recently became the first North American residential development to secure a WiredScore Gold rating for digital connectivity. When it opens next spring, it will offer residents fast and reliable wireless service throughout the building. According to WiredScore, 4 out of 5 Americans expect the internet to work just like any other utility – yet 86% of renters continue to experience Wi-Fi connectivity issues and service disruptions.
